Advanced Game Design


Advanced Game Design is a collaborative, project-based course for students who want to take their game design skills further. Working in small teams, students simulate a real game development studio where each member takes on a role such as Programmer, Designer, or Producer. Together they brainstorm ideas, prototype mechanics, test gameplay, and refine their projects through structured feedback and iteration.This course emphasizes how games are actually made: through teamwork, problem-solving, and continuous improvement. This class is ideal for students with some prior experience in coding or Scratch who are excited to build games and learn how real studios bring ideas to life.
